About the Book

A small ship with a small crew sail halfway around the world to a Kuwait that was still a country of Sinbad and the Arabian nights and What the author finds when he gets there.


About the Author

After more than 60 years, the author still regards his three years in Kuwait as the highlight of an interesting life that included hard rock gold mining in Montana at age 12, hitchhiking through all the states West of the Mississippi by age 16, three seasons as an auto race announcer on the Midwest dirt track circuit. This was followed by five years service with the Royal Canadian Air Force during World War II. After his Kuwait adventure he returned to school graduating with a BA in Political Science from George Pepperdine University at age 36. His next adventure was in Alaska where he served with the Federal Aviation Administration in various capacities from controller to public affairs officer for 22 years. He believes his major achievement in life was surviving the 20th Century. He lives with his wife Rheta, in Nevada.
